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
We’ll send a team to assess the damage and document everything, including photos and videos. This ensures we have a clear understanding of the scope of work and can provide accurate estimates for insurance purposes.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Our team will use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and begin the drying process. We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the area, including desiccants and dehumidifiers.
Step 3: Disinfection and Sanitizing
We’ll use EPA-registered disinfectants to sanitize the area and prevent mold growth. Our team will also clean and disinfect any surfaces, including equipment and furniture.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
Our team will work with you to find out the necessary repairs and reconstruction. We’ll ensure that everything is done to code and meets local building regulations.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ure everything is complete and meets our high standards. Our team will provide certification that the job is done correctly, which can be used for insurance purposes.

Warning Signs You Need Restaurant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show mold growth or water damage. Don’t ignore these smells, call us today to investigate and address the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, creating a tripping hazard and potentially leading to further damage. Our team can assess and repair the damage.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ains can show water damage or leaks. Our team can inspect and repair the damage, ensuring your restaurant remains safe and functional.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
High humidity or moisture levels can create an ideal environment for mold growth. Our team can assess and address the issue to prevent further damage.
Leaks or Water Damage in Equipment
Leaks or water damage in equipment can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Our team can inspect and repair the damage to prevent further issues.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can show water damage or poor ventilation. Our team can assess and address the issue to prevent further damage and health risks.

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my restaurant?
A: Regular maintenance, including inspecting pipes and appliances, checking for leaks, and ensuring proper ventilation, can help prevent water damage. Also, consider investing in a water detection system to alert you to potential issues.
